Accountant/ Accounting Jobs in Uganda at Water Processing Company

Job Title: Accountant
REPORT TO: General Manager
Location: Kampala
Country: Uganda
Job Description (Duties):

In consultation with other senior managers identify short and long-term financial targets which are in line with company’s overall corporate strategy.
Monitor and report on the financial performance of Company in terms of the above targets against budgets/plans, and review and report on variations to plans, offering action to take advantage of any given opportunity.
Support the Management in the preparation and monitoring of the financial Business Plan, and in the preparation of financial report
Ensures that monthly, quarterly and other periodic accounts and financial statements are produced accurately and on a timely basis.
Develop, implement and monitor plans to optimize company’s cash management functions.
Co-ordinate the provision of revenue information including the daily cash positions and ensure all the revenues are billed, Invoiced in time and recognized in the General Ledger.
Implement the company’s credit management policies and procedures and produce timely and accurate credit reports for all the customer segments
Ensure that goods received are in accordance with the relevant Purchase Order in terms of quantity, quality, price and Liaise with the GM to ensure timely payment to suppliers.
Facilitates regular internal and external audits and files statutory returns.
Review Requisitions and issues Purchase Orders as appropriate and Liaise with various agencies to ensure timely supply of materials ordered.
Work performance of staff in the department including their development, deployment, appraisal, training etc. in line with company policies and procedures

Necessary Qualifications:

A bachelors degree in a business related field.
Additional accounting qualifications i.e. ACCA/ CPA
Supervisory skills.
Strong analytical skills.
